Banana Chocolate Nourishing Shake

Preparation Time: 5 minutes

Serving Size: 1 serving

Ingredients

¾ cup Milk, 2% Reduced Fat
1 Banana, medium
3 Tbsp Dedicted Woman Protein Powder
1 Tbsp Cocoa Powder
1 tsp Benefiber® Fiber Supplement (Novartis Consumer Health)
5 Ice Cubes

Directions

  1. Place all ingredients in a blender and puree until smooth.
  2. Serve immediately.
*Tip: Replace reduced fat milk with skim milk for less fat and calories.
**Note: Cocoa powder can be replaced with 2-3 Tbsp chocolate syrup, if desired. This substitution will increase the caloric value of the recipe.
